| Abstract: | In systems with orbital order there is an elementary excitation, orbiton, due to the breaking of orbital symmetry. It is shown that there is both a correlation and dynamical lattice contribution to the orbital excitation, which makes the orbiton an intrinsically mixed mode. A localized model calculation shows that in the phonon excitation spectrum weak satellites appear at the orbiton energy, in qualitative agreement with Raman experiments on LaMnO3. |
